Top job projections for graduates in medical radiologic technology from northeast community college
Radiation therapists
Projection Rating: A
Median Annual Wage: $98,300
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 4.91%-3.65%
Employment Change: 0.5%
Entry-Level Education: Associate's degree
Radiologic technologists and technicians
Projection Rating: A-
Median Annual Wage: $73,410
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 6.57%-4.89%
Employment Change: 13.1%
Entry-Level Education: Associate's degree
Investing in your education is a significant decision, and choosing a Medical Radiologic Technology degree from Northeast Community College (NCC) can lead to substantial returns. As healthcare continues to evolve, the demand for skilled radiologic technologists is on the rise, making this degree a smart choice for those passionate about patient care and technology.
Northeast Community College offers a comprehensive program that combines theoretical knowledge with practical experience, ensuring graduates are well-prepared for the workforce. With state-of-the-art facilities and expert instructors, students gain hands-on training in various imaging techniques, including X-rays, CT scans, and MRI. This practical experience not only enhances learning but also increases employability upon graduation.
The return on investment (ROI) for a Medical Radiologic Technology degree from NCC is impressive. Graduates often find employment in diverse healthcare settings, such as hospitals, clinics, and diagnostic imaging centers. According to industry statistics, the average salary for radiologic technologists in the United States is competitive, with many professionals earning a comfortable living shortly after graduation.
Moreover, the job outlook for radiologic technologists is promising.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ics predicts a much faster-than-average growth rate for this profession, driven by an aging population and advancements in medical imaging technology. This means that graduates from Northeast Community College can expect not only job security but also opportunities for advancement within their careers.
